In 1998, Syracuse University Press published Rod Serling's Night Gallery: An After Hours Tour written by Scott Skelton and Jim Benson, the world's leading historians on the classic NBC anthology. At the time, the 404-page trade paperback was the most complete history ever documented on the 1969–73 TV series, featuring interviews and a selection of 100 photos.

Over the past 24 years, Skelton and Benson continued to compile interviews and imagery resulting in this newly expanded 824-page masterwork, now in full color!—a deluxe companion guide to Rod Serling’s dark fantasy series that revises, updates, and vastly expands the first edition from 1998 with the addition of deeper archival research, a crop of new interviews with cast and crew members, and more than 900 color and black-and-white photographs—including reproductions of all the introductory paintings!

This is a big deal, folks! Having a compilation of both sculptures and paintings seen in the series in one book is the result of literally decades of sleuthing and hard work. One can imagine that just gathering the appropriate permissions and clearances from NBC Universal for use of the photos and all the artwork, would have been a daunting challenge.

Finding the paintings, themselves, was a major miracle, not least because we only have most of them because of some intrepid dumpster-diving on the Universal lot after the show ended and the studio was clearing out the sound stages to make room for whatever show was coming in.
